Job Description

Responsibilities

OBXtek is seeking an Instructional Delivery Specialist 1 who is responsible for working collaboratively with various stakeholders in the instruction, design, development, and conceptualization of inter-directorate and intra-office curricula. This position requires the incumbent to have basic experience working in positions of leadership and/or management. The incumbent must also have training or experience in applying best practices in instructional methodologies. The Instructional Specialist maintains proficiency in the instruction of all created materials while working closely with other program offices and subject matter experts to design, develop, and maintain curriculum. The incumbent requires frequent and direct supervision and mentoring to navigate established program policies and procedures.

Major Duties:

  • Complete self-paced comprehensive study by mastering all courses in designated discipline and other TSE topics to teach multiple training topicscovering at least 5 instructional days of course materials, within 12 months of hire.
  • Evaluates instructors for certification evaluation program to ensure instructors are properly trained in current instructional methods, principles of adult learning, and applicable subject matter.
  • Participates in every facet of the instructional design process to support curriculum development to include drafting and editing training curriculum, lesson plans, presentations, activities and other course materials.
  • Supports and provides course evaluations for alpha, beta, and pilot testing to ensure training curriculum adheres to the adult education standards and ELM principles.
  • Supports multiple projects with overlapping requirements and provides weekly course activity updates to meet rapid development timelines.
  • Assists curriculum management by maintaining all curriculum records, scheduling and conducting curriculum reviews, making updates, and tracking revision history.
  • Obtain and maintain TSE-certified instructor certification within 12 months of hire.

Qualifications

Education/Experience Required:

  • Bachelor’s degree with a concentration in adult learning, education, or curriculum development; master’s degree preferred.
  • 2+ years of professional experience working in a collaborative environment in instructor and leadership curriculum design and development based on several of the following: instructional systems design, education and adult learning principles, ELM principles, Bloom’s Taxonomy, cooperative learning, programming, and authoring tools.
  • 2+ years in public speaking, delivering briefings, or instructing in formal learning environments is required.
  • 1+ years of experience in supporting Department of State installations is desired.

Qualifications:

  • Basic knowledge in leadership training and best practices.
  • Basic knowledge level and experience working in all five phases of the Instructional Systems Design model and creating assessments is preferred.
  • Strong interpersonal and organizational skills, high attention to detail, selfstarter, results driven, and ability to follow through on details are essential.
  • Demonstrated skill of shifting approach in response to the demands of changing situations.
  • Excellent writing, proofreading and design skills to develop training course materials.
  • Must possess excellent written and spoken use of the English language.
  • Professional proficiency in Microsoft 365 and SharePoint applications.

About OBXtek

OBXtek is a relationship-driven information technology and diversified professional services company. Founded in 2009 as a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business, OBXtek now employs over 300 people on more than 15 contracts at job sites around the globe.

Our teams are committed to identifying, developing, and delivering innovative solutions to our civilian and military partners. OBXtek pairs lessons learned across disciplines with industry standard quality practices such as CMMI-DEV Level III, CMMI-SVC Level III, ITIL, 6Sigma, PMI, and ISO.

We maintain prime contracts with the U.S. Air Force, U.S. Army, Department of State, Department of Agriculture, General Services Administration, National Guard, Department of Transportation, Department of Justice, and Defense Language Institute.

OBXtek has three Centers of Excellence: 1) digital modernization which covers cybersecurity; enterprise IT service management; IT engineering; software, cloud, and mobility; 2) mission support services; and 3) acquisition and program management.
